Benefits Of UV Water Disinfection UV water treatment systems are an effective solution for disinfecting potable, wastewater and reuse waters. Increasingly, they are being used in a variety of commercial and residential settings. 1. Effectiveness UV disinfection is an effective way to remove microorganisms such as bacteria, viruses and parasites from drinking water. This is because it uses UV light to kill them and does not add any chemicals or bi-products. The Best Way To Test Your Well Water If you’re concerned about your well water quality, there are several ways to test it. Choosing the best way for you is important. 1. Portable Test Kit There are many different types of portable test kits that can be used to check for the presence of contaminants. Some are simple paper test strips that simply dip into a sample and determine the color change; other kits use spectrophotometers or analytical detectors to provide more accurate results.
